Sir Bobby Charlton

Sir Bobby Charlton is arguably one of the greatest midfielders of all time. His contributions to both Manchester United and the England national team are immeasurable. With a career spanning from the late 1950s to the 1970s, Charlton was a key figure in England's 1966 World Cup victory. His powerful shots, elegant playmaking, and unwavering dedication made him a true icon. Charlton's influence extended beyond the field, as he became a respected ambassador for the sport, embodying sportsmanship and class. He survived the Munich air disaster in 1958 and went on to achieve unparalleled success, demonstrating resilience and determination that inspired millions. His legacy is forever etched in football history, making him a symbol of English footballing excellence.

Bobby Moore

Bobby Moore, the captain of England's 1966 World Cup-winning team, is revered as one of the best defenders in history. His leadership, composure, and tactical intelligence were unparalleled. Moore's ability to read the game and make crucial interceptions made him a formidable opponent. He was not only a brilliant defender but also a gentleman on and off the pitch, earning the respect of teammates and rivals alike. Moore's partnership with Jack Charlton formed the backbone of England's defense during their golden era. His iconic image, lifting the World Cup trophy at Wembley, remains one of the most enduring symbols of English sporting triumph. Moore's legacy continues to inspire aspiring defenders, and his name is synonymous with excellence and leadership in English football.

Sir Stanley Matthews

Sir Stanley Matthews, often referred to as the "Wizard of the Dribble," was an iconic winger known for his incredible skill and longevity. Playing until the age of 50, Matthews mesmerized fans with his dazzling dribbling and precise crosses. He was the first-ever recipient of the Ballon d'Or in 1956, a testament to his outstanding talent. Matthews' dedication to fitness and his passion for the game allowed him to maintain peak performance throughout his long career. His sportsmanship and humility made him a beloved figure, and he was knighted for his services to football. Matthews' influence extended beyond his playing career, as he inspired countless young players to pursue their dreams. His legacy as a true legend of the game remains intact, and he is remembered as one of the greatest English footballers of all time.

Harry Kane

Harry Kane, the prolific striker and captain of the England national team, is one of the most lethal goalscorers in the world. His ability to find the back of the net with remarkable consistency has made him a key player for both Tottenham Hotspur and England. Kane's clinical finishing, intelligent movement, and leadership qualities have earned him numerous accolades. He has won the Premier League Golden Boot multiple times and led England to the semi-finals of the 2018 World Cup. Kane's dedication to his craft and his relentless pursuit of excellence have made him a fan favorite. His ability to score goals from any situation, whether with his feet or his head, makes him a constant threat to opposing defenses. Kane's impact on English football is undeniable, and he is poised to continue his impressive career for years to come.

Raheem Sterling

Raheem Sterling, a dynamic winger and forward, has become a vital player for both Manchester City and the England national team. His pace, dribbling skills, and eye for goal have made him a constant threat to opposing defenses. Sterling's ability to create chances and score crucial goals has been instrumental in his team's success. He has won multiple Premier League titles with Manchester City and has been a key player in England's recent international campaigns. Sterling's journey from a young talent to a world-class player is a testament to his hard work and determination. His contributions to the community and his advocacy for social justice have also made him a respected figure off the pitch. Sterling's impact on English football is significant, and he continues to inspire young players with his performances.

Declan Rice

Declan Rice, a commanding defensive midfielder, has quickly become one of the most important players for both West Ham United and the England national team. His ability to break up plays, win tackles, and distribute the ball effectively has made him an indispensable asset. Rice's leadership qualities and maturity belie his young age, and he has been praised for his composure under pressure. He played a crucial role in England's run to the final of Euro 2020 and has consistently performed at a high level in the Premier League. Rice's versatility allows him to play in multiple positions, and his dedication to improving his game is evident in his performances. His rise to prominence has been rapid, and he is poised to become a mainstay in the England team for years to come. Rice's impact on English football is growing, and he is establishing himself as one of the top midfielders in the game.
